Jobbörse
Finde Jobs in deiner Nähe – ob vor Ort, hybrid oder remote.- Ähnliche Jobs zu: Embedded Software Engineer
Embedded Software Engineer
Canaan Inc.San FranciscoCanaan Inc. is a leading RISC-V chip design company powering the world's most efficient Bitcoin mining machines. We're looking for a Senior Linux BSP Software Engineer — Mining Machine Software to lea
Embedded Software Engineer
Canaan Company LLCSan FranciscoCanaan Inc. is a leading RISC-V chip design company powering the world's most efficient Bitcoin mining machines. We're looking for a Senior Linux BSP Software Engineer — Mining Machine Software to lea
Embedded Software Engineer
jobs.frontdoordefense.com - JobboardSan FranciscoEmbedded Software Engineer Develop embedded software to enable reliable satellite radar operation in orbit Location: San Francisco Bay AreaJob Tags: SoftwareAbout The Role At Array Labs, we are buildi
Embedded Software Engineer
IEEE Signal Processing SocietySan DiegoToday,Electronic Warfareis a growing enterprise - protecting the warfighter and our national security against ever‑adapting threats. Our Electronic Warfare division currently has an exciting opportuni
Embedded Software Engineer
Trust Point Inc.VirginiaJoin TrustPoint and Build the World’s First Commercial GPS System in Space GPS is a ubiquitous global utility in modern society; knowing one’s location is critical for government, commercial, and pers
Embedded Software Engineer
WabtecFloridaJob Family: Embedded Software EngineeringJob Description Who will you be working with?Under the Train Performance & Automation group, the LOCOTROL Engineers design and develop new and exciting solutio
Embedded Software Engineer
Etech HiFloridaAn outstanding, full-time opening has become available for an Embedded Software Engineer in the Cocoa, FL area. Ideally, this individual would have experience developing GUI applications and/or embedd
Embedded Software Engineer
LinuxcareersLafayetteALTEN Technology USA is an engineering company delivering solutions across aerospace, medical devices, robotics, automotive, and other industries. As an Embedded Software Engineer, you will develop an
Embedded Software Engineer
EmersonBoulderIf you are an engineering professional looking for an opportunity to grow, Emerson has an exciting opportunity for you! Located at our Boulder, CO office, you will participate in and support the devel
Embedded Software Engineer
ERMCO-ECI BristolUnited StatesOverviewAbout ERMCOElectric Research and Manufacturing Cooperative, Inc. (ERMCO) is the leading manufacturer of distribution transformers and engineered electrical solutions, serving electric utilitie
Embedded Software Engineer
Resonant SciencesDaytonResonant Sciences LLC has an immediate opening for an Embedded Software Engineer to join our Dayton, Ohio team. The position provides an opportunity to join a fast‑paced elite team whose primary missi
Embedded Software Engineer
Rockwell AutomationMequonMayfield Heights, Ohio, United States Mequon, Wisconsin, United States Milwaukee, Wisconsin, United StatesRockwell Automation is a global technology leader focused on helping the world's manufacturers
Embedded Software Engineer
DsnworldwideSpringfieldEmbedded Software EngineerAutomation & Autonomy | Embedded C/C++ | Linux & RTOSFull-Time | On-Site | 4 Years ExperienceDiversified Services Network, Inc. (DSN) is seeking a full-time Embedded Software
Embedded Software Engineer
Pioneer TransformersUnited StatesEmbedded Software EngineerElectric Research and Manufacturing Cooperative, Inc. (ERMCO) is the leading manufacturer of distribution transformers and engineered electrical solutions, serving electric u
Embedded Software Engineer
BelcanSimi ValleyJob Description Job Title: Embedded Software Engineer Salary Range: $105K – $110K | ACIP Bonus 10% Location: Simi Valley, CA Area Code: 805, 820 ZIP Code: 93063 Start Date: Right Away Shift: 1st Shift
Embedded Software Engineer
ViaSatBaltimoreAbout us One team. Global challenges. Infinite opportunities. At Viasat, we’re on a mission to deliver connections with the capacity to change the world. For more than 35 years, Viasat has helped shap
Embedded Software Engineer
Draper LabsCambridgeDraper is an independent, nonprofit research and development company headquartered in Cambridge, MA. The 2,000+ employees tackle important national challenges with a promise of delivering successful a
Embedded Software Engineer
OSI EngineeringCupertinoWe are seeking an Embedded Software Project Lead to support development and bring-up of next-generation embedded product lines. In this role, you will work closely with firmware, hardware, test, and o
Embedded Software Engineer
Fidelis CompaniesCaliforniaEmbedded Software Engineer (IC Validation & Systems) Aerospace semiconductor company developing high‑reliability integrated circuits used in mission‑critical electronic systems. This role sits at the
Embedded Software Engineer
Avery Weigh-TronixLittle RockObjective of Role The Embedded Software Engineer is responsible for the design, development, testing, and support of embedded software solutions for existing and new products, including new hardware b
Embedded Software Engineer
World Mining EquipmentUrbandaleJohn Deere is looking for an Embedded Software Engineer in Urbandale, IA to join its Intelligent Solutions Group. This position involves working on an embedded development team to build functionality
Embedded Software Engineer
Aduril IndustriesLexingtonAbout the Job The Imaging team is seeking an Embedded Software Engineer to help design new product lines. In this role, you will work closely with an interdisciplinary technical team to define, comple
Embedded Software Engineer
IDEXWheelingSummary of Primary FunctionThe Embedded Software Engineer is a key member of the IDEX-Dispensing team. He/she will work with local team members and global dispensing units on key design and developmen
Embedded Software Engineer
Belcan CorporationCincinnatiJob Description Embedded Software Engineer positions offered by Belcan Services Group, Ltd. Partnership (Cincinnati, Ohio). Develop embedded software for electronics control systems supporting diesel
Embedded Software Engineer
HaemoneticsBostonWe are constantly looking to add to our core talent. If you are seeking a career that is challenging and rewarding, a work environment that is diverse and dynamic, look no further - Haemonetics is you
Embedded Software Engineer
- San Francisco, California, United States
- San Francisco, California, United States
Über
Location: US Hybrid · San Francisco Bay Area preferred
Responsibilities
Mining Machine Embedded System Architecture — Lead the overall software architecture for Canaan mining machine products on RISC-V based SoCs; design for multi-tasking, real-time performance, and high reliability under sustained hash rate loa
Board Bring-up & BSP — Drive BSP development and maintenance for Canaan RISC-V mining chips; port and optimize U-Boot and Linux kernel for mining form factors; own boot time, security, and reliabilit
Distributed Computing Communication — Design and maintain long-connection communication protocols with remote distributed computing centers; implement task dispatch, dynamic frequency tuning, throughput reporting, and heartbeat maintenance; optimize for high-concurrency, long-lived TCP connection
Intelligent Control & Core Features — Implement precise control algorithms, multi-level power regulation, and comprehensive safety protection logic; optimize mining efficiency under power, thermal, and noise constraint
Heterogeneous Computing Integration — Develop low-level drivers and task coordination for mining ASICs / co-processors integrated alongside RISC-V cores; implement IPC between main processor and dedicated compute unit
System Optimization & Debugging — Performance analysis and bottleneck optimization (hash rate, power efficiency, thermal management); low-level issue troubleshooting (boot, memory, peripherals); chip validation and mass production yield improvemen
System Security & Performance — Implement secure boot, device identity authentication, and communication encryption for mining fleet management; continuously optimize power consumption and memory footprin
Smart Home Compute Offloading — Where applicable, enable mining machines to serve as distributed compute nodes supporting smart home device workloads; architect efficient task offloading and result return mechanism
Open Source Contribution — Drive and maintain open-source projects on GitHub; contribute upstream patches to Linux kernel, U-Boot, and related open-source project
Engineering Collaboration — Define software architecture and technical roadmap; mentor junior engineers; work closely with hardware (RF, power, thermal), cloud infrastructure, and product teams; lead technical design review
Requirements
Bachelor's degree or above in Computer Science, Electronics, Automation, or related fiel
3+ years of embedded development experienc
At least one complete product cycle from concept to mass productio
Deep familiarity with RISC-V or ARM Cortex series developmen
Expert-level proficiency in Linux kernel principles and driver developmen
Proven track record with U-Boot porting and debuggin
Active GitHub profile with proven open-source contribution histor
Hands-on experience with: UART, SPI, I2C · NAND/NOR Flash · Ethernet (MAC/PHY) · WiFi/BLE module
Strong understanding of TCP/IP, MQTT, HTTP protocol stacks; experienced with long-connection, high-concurrency network communicatio
Experience building up CD/CI pipelin
Experience with open source projec
Nice to Have
Experience in Bitcoin miner or high-performance computing chip developmen
Experience with distributed computing task scheduling or remote compute offloadin
Knowledge of heterogeneous computing (MCU/DSP/ASIC/FPGA co-development
Experience with RTOS (FreeRTOS / RT-Thread
Knowledge of Yocto / OpenEmbedded build syste
Patches or drivers merged into mainline Linux kernel, U-Boot, or other well-known open-source project
Technical Stack Hardware | RISC-V / ARM Cortex-A / M
OS | Linux (Kernel 4.14+) / FreeRTOS / RT-Thread
Bootloader | U-Boot
Languages | C / C++ / Python / Shell
Toolchain | GCC (riscv64-unknown-elf)
Debug | GDB / J-Link / OpenOCD
Network | TCP/IP, MQTT, HTTPs, long-connection protocols
What We Off
Competitive salary and equity compensati
Opportunity to work on world-leading Bitcoin mining hardware powered by Canaan RISC-V chi
Open and collaborative technical team culture with mentorship opportuniti
Flexible working hours and remote work optio
Conference attendance and training suppo
GitHub-backed development workflow with emphasis on open-source collaborati
#J-18808-Ljbffr
Sprachkenntnisse
- English
Dieses Stellenangebot stammt von einer Partnerplattform von TieTalent. Klick auf „Jetzt Bewerben”, um deine Bewerbung direkt auf deren Website einzureichen.